
数据库服务器是任何组织的关键基础设施,它存储和管理着组织的大量关键数据。为了确保数据库服务器的最佳性能和可靠性,至关重要的是对其进行持续监控和警报。
数据库服务器监控和警报系统可以帮助组织实时跟踪数据库服务器的性能指标,并在出现问题时及时发出警报。这使组织能够快速解决问题,最大限度地减少停机时间,并确保数据库服务器始终处于最佳状态。
数据库服务器与应用服务器的区别
在讨论数据库服务器监控和警报之前,了解数据库服务器与p>
- 监控代理:安装在数据库服务器上,收集和报告性能指标。
- 监控控制台:可视化和分析收集的性能指标,并生成警报。
- 警报机制:当性能指标超过特定阈值时,向管理员发送警报。
数据库服务器监控和警报系统可以提供以下优势:
- 实时性能监控:实时跟踪关键性能指标,如查询时间、磁盘 I/O 和内存使用情况。
- 快速故障识别:当性能指标超过阈值时,迅速检测到故障。
- 主动警报:在问题发生之前发出警报,使管理员能够采取预防措施。
- 快速问题解决:通过提供详细的性能数据,帮助管理员快速识别和解决问题。
- 历史趋势分析:跟踪性能指标随时间的变化,识别性能瓶颈和趋势。
最佳实践
实施有效的数据库服务器监控和警报系统时,遵循以下最佳实践至关重要:
- 定义明确的目标:确定监控和警报的目标,例如提高性能、防止停机或确保数据完整性。
- 选择合适的工具:评估不同的监控工具并选择最适合组织需求的工具。
- 建立基线:在正常操作条件下收集性能数据以建立基线。
- 设置合理的阈值:为警报定义合理的阈值,以避免误报和漏报。
- 持续优化:定期审查和优化监控系统,以确保其始终有效地检测和解决问题。
结论
数据库服务器监控和警报对于确保数据库服务器的最佳性能和可靠性至关重要。通过实施有效的监控和警报系统,组织可以实时跟踪性能指标,快速识别故障,并立即解决问题。这有助于最大限度地减少停
应用性能监控管理工具
Application Manager 的应用程序性能监控(APM Insight)功能为应用程序开发人员和 DevOps 工程师提供了一种工具,以了解和优化应用程序性能,从而在问题影响最终用户前及时解决。
监控和解决性能问题,通过追踪网络指标和数据库调用,轻松应对流量增加带来的可用性问题。
主动实时监控和智能警报功能帮助预测和修复应用程序性能管理的问题。
应用程序性能监控(APM)定义为组织监控关键业务应用程序性能指标、接收性能问题警报并生成性能分析报告的过程。
端到端的性能监控确保提升用户体验,使 IT 管理员能快速识别和解决问题,优化业务关键型应用程序的性能。
APM 工具如 Application Manager 通过前端监视、应用程序发现、跟踪和诊断(ADTD)以及分析等功能工作。
它主动收集关键性能指标、通知应用程序不可用情况,并确定 IT 基础架构中各层的根本原因。
支持超过150种基础设施类型,包括内部部署和云环境。
应用性能监控工具如 Application Manager 为 DevOps 团队、IT 运营、站点可靠性工程师、云运营和产品负责人提供了性能管理功能,更快响应事件、促进创新、做出明智决策并提供世界级数字服务。
它们通过全面监控业务应用程序的各个角落,衡量组件影响,帮助组织更好地管理应用程序性能。
APM 软件在企业中的最终目标是确保服务不间断,提供最佳最终用户体验。
应用程序性能管理指标在理解各组件对业务关键型应用程序影响方面至关重要,APM 平台有助于揭示性能责任因素,优化和增强,以提升整体性能。
APM 工具与 IT 团队协调,包括运营、开发和基础架构三大部分,确保流程顺畅,将性能问题降至最低。
在 DevOps 和 SRE 流程中实施 Web 应用程序性能管理技术是关键实践,有助于加强测试、管理、安全性和 CI/CD 流程以适应不断变化的 IT 需求。
面向开发运营的 APM 工具帮助监控应用程序性能,衡量最终用户体验,采用综合事务监控技术,通过执行行为脚本来模拟、记录和重新运行最终用户与 Web 应用程序的交互,确保应用程序能处理预计负载。
面向 IT 运营团队的 APM 功能用于监控资源使用、网络统计、服务器运行状态,从而优化性能。
选择 Application Manager 进行 APM 的原因是其被多个行业数千名管理员推荐,为 150 多种流行服务器和业务应用程序提供开箱即用的监控。
凭借统一的控制台,为 IT 运营、DevOps、Web 应用监控和最终用户监控提供监控、警报和分析功能,它为中小型企业和大型组织提供了经济实惠的 APM 工具。
MySQL性能监控
MySQL,作为广泛应用于业务基础设施的关系数据库管理系统(RDBMS),处理大量事务以支持不间断的服务交付。
企业需要合适的MySQL管理系统,确保服务器平稳运行,避免性能问题。
理想的MySQL监控工具不仅需发出警告,还需深入分析问题根源,快速排除故障。
Applications Manager的MySQL管理软件,为数据库管理员提供了性能管理和监控的解决方案。
通过MySQL性能监控器,管理员可以监控关键性能参数,保持数据库最大正常运行时间,提供直观的web客户端,帮助减轻管理工作,实现数据库可视化、管理和监控。
与常规MySQL监控工具相比,Applications Manager的MySQL监控器提供深入性能监控,包含大量指标,能在系统宕机时触发通知。
它还能跟踪使用模式,规划容量,并提供即将出现问题的预警。
24/7 MySQL性能监控与深入洞察,确保数据库性能优化。
关键性能指标,如服务器检查、系统警报、数据库查询监控、复制监控、报表分析等,由Applications Manager的MySQL监控功能提供支持。
通过监控MySQL查询,管理员能跟踪重要查询的性能,关联警报并及时通知异常。
复制监控确保数据文件安全同步,报表分析预测未来性能趋势,辅助资源规划。
Applications Manager的MySQL监控工具,无需代理解决方案,提供对性能参数的全面监控,确保数据库高效运行。
通过web客户端,管理员能同时监控数据库和应用层信息。
监控定制MySQL数据库查询,通过数据库查询监控器,管理员可以深入了解其他性能数据。
Applications Manager的MySQL管理软件,作为全球数千数据库管理员的首选,提供全面的管理、监控、警报和分析功能,实现对SQL服务器性能的端到端可见性。
MySQL中Server的重要性mysql中server
MySQL 中 Server 的重要性MySQL 是一种最流行的关系型数据库管理系统,广泛应用于各种 web 应用程序以及大型企业级系统中。
而其服务器(Server)则是 MySQL 系统中最为核心的组成部分,其重要性不言而喻。
Server 是 MySQL 数据库的运行平台,作为数据库系统的核心,它应该具备稳定、安全、速度快的特点。
MySQL Server 可以运行于多种操作系统(比如 Windows、Linux、Unix 等),并为用户提供了强大的数据库操作和管理功能。
MySQL 的 Server 组件可以通过多种方式进行安装。
如果需要快速安装,可以选择使用 MySQL 官方提供的已预编译的二进制文件。
此外,用户还可以通过源代码编译安装 MySQL Server,以满足自身特殊需求。
在 MySQL 中,Server 与客户端之间的通信是通过网络连接完成的。
这意味着在建立连接时,必须确保 Server 的状态正常。
特别是在多用户访问的场景下,Server 必须始终保持稳定,并能够及时响应用户的请求。
MySQL Server 的主要功能包括:管理进程(管理、监控 MySQL Server 进程)、日志文件(记录 MySQL 开发、运行中的所有事件)以及所有 SQL 的解析和执行。
此外,MySQL Server 还提供了各种数据库查询和操作的能力,比如创建、删除、修改数据库、表、视图等,同时也支持备份、恢复操作等,方便用户管理数据,降低数据损失风险。
由于 Server 的重要性,用户在使用 MySQL 数据库时应加强对其的监控和管理。
下面是一些常用的监控工具和方法:1. MySQL Enterprise Monitor:MySQL 官方提供的企业级监控和管理工具,可以实时监控数据库状态,并根据需要进行警报和自我修复。
2. MySQL 杀手级表监控工具(table-monitor):可以跟踪并报告 MySQL 中表的实际大小、当前行数、每秒读写量等信息。
3. Performance Schema:MySQL 5.6 版本以上的 Server 版本具备的内置监控工具,可以记录和监控所有 SQL 语句执行过程中的各种性能指标,并提供了对数据库性能进行分析的能力。
当然,对于对 Server 有一定了解的用户,还可以通过编写脚本或其他途径来监控和管理 MySQL Server。
MySQL Server 的重要性不言而喻,它是整个数据库系统的核心,直接决定了数据库的安全性和性能。
因此,在使用 MySQL 数据库时,应该加强对 Server 的管理和监控,以确保其始终保持稳定、安全和高效。















